Environmental Technician (NOCC #2231) SUMMER STUDENT POSITION


Family oriented, waterfront recreational cottagers association recreational park with 245 units in Georgian Bay Township is looking for a SUMMER STUDENT POSITION- ENVIRONMENTAL TECHNICIAN responsible for working on a special project for the association location in Port Severn Ontario focussed on mapping, reviewing, planning and documenting the parks water, and waste systems, in cooperation with the parks maintenance staff, as well as review, upkeep and management of the parks environmentally sensitive waterways, wetlands, and forest trails.

The role will also work with our Docks committee to review, association member dock repairs and replacement proposals and the TSW and Park permit process.


We are looking for a friendly, positive, service oriented and professional individual with the ability to work flexible hours including some weekends as needed to support the operations of the association.

This is a full time summer student seasonal position that will run from May through end of August 2022.

The hours are 830am-430pm

By performing the following tasks, under the direction of the Chair of the Community Environmental Committee and with the expertise of park maintenance staff, this full-time seasonal position is responsible for the review of sensitive areas of this Trent/Severn property within the Wildwood by the Severn campground:

Prepare:
1) detailed drawings of all holding tanks, pumps, drains, waterlines, valves and shut offs on the property, and

2) detailed drawings of all electrical lines, breaker panels and transformers

  • Create accurate drawings (allowing for future updates) from some existing rudimentary sketches of the property
  • Review our community nature trails and provide advice on care and maintenance
  • In order to preserve the quality of our natural habitat, work with the Community Environmental Committee, local, provincial and federal authorities to identify and control invasive flora and fauna, on/in the lands and waterways of the property.


Responsible for the review, identification of invasive aquatic plants and the ongoing removal of them as well as care and upkeep of the associations critical waterways and equipment.


  • Investigate and provide advice on shoreline restoration for Trent/Severn waterways
